Dry bean crop challenged by weather in Nebraska Panhandle

Dry bean crop challenged by weather in Nebraska Panhandle

Pea-sized hail and wind gusts of up to 60 mph on Aug. 2 cut through bean fields and other crops in the Mitchell Valley. “We were pummeled by the storm,” said Paul Pieper, a bean grower northeast of Mitchell. The National Weather Service in Cheyenne, Wyoming, said the severe thunderstorm…

Possible small modular reactor sites include Rushville

Possible small modular reactor sites include Rushville

Nebraska Public Power District (NPPD) has reached Phase 2 of a feasibility study assessing preliminary siting options for advanced nuclear reactors in Nebraska. In 2022, the Nebraska Legislature allocated $1 million to the Nebraska Department of Economic Development (DED) to fund the feasibility study.
